adjective
- serving to justify or provide justification for something
Usage: formal
Examples
- The defendant’s lawyer presented several justificatory arguments for his client’s actions.
- Her justificatory tone suggested she felt the need to defend her decision.
- The report included justificatory evidence supporting the new policy.
- His justificatory remarks failed to convince the committee.
- The company issued a justificatory statement explaining the layoffs.
- She wrote a justificatory letter to explain her absence from work.
